📋 Series Roadmap

Foundation Series (Getting Started)

Complete these first 3 parts to get your Nautobot environment up and running

Part 1: Install Nautobot

~1.5 hours - Install Nautobot with Docker in a virtual machine - Follow installation instructions from the nautobot_zero_to_hero repository - Set up the complete Nautobot stack with PostgreSQL and Redis

Part 2: Getting Started with Nautobot

~1 hour - Explore what Nautobot can do - Use Jobs from the nautobot_zero_to_hero repository to deploy a demo environment - Run the pre-flight job to create a region, site, and device

Part 3: Deploy Network with Containerlab

~1 hour - Set up a containerlab network topology - Configure multi-vendor network devices - Prepare your lab environment for automation

Core Automation Series (Production-Ready Setup)

Complete these 8 parts for a fully functional network automation platform

Part 4: Device Discovery & Onboarding

~1.5 hours - Install and configure the Device Onboarding plugin - Enable the plugin in nautobot_config.py - Automatically discover and onboard devices from Containerlab - Auto-create devices with proper platforms, roles, and interfaces

Part 5: Add Device Config from Jobs

~1.5 hours - Sync with the nzth_demo_jobs repository - Create custom Jobs to manage device configurations - Automate configuration collection and storage

Part 6: Enable Golden Config Plugin

~2 hours - Install and configure the Golden Config plugin - Fork required repositories (backups, jinja templates, intended config) - Add forked repositories to Nautobot - Create golden configurations for devices

Part 7: Deploy Provision Job

~1.5 hours - Create a Provision job to send golden-config to devices - Deploy intended configurations to network devices - Verify configuration deployment

Part 8: Separate Golden Config Templates

~1.5 hours - Separate Interface configuration into a separate Jinja template file - Create a Job and Job Hook to automatically execute on interface changes - Automate interface configuration updates (create/delete/update)

Part 9: Configuration Compliance

~2 hours - Create configuration compliance checks with Golden Config plugin - Run compliance reports and detect configuration drift - Monitor device compliance status

Part 10: Configuration Remediation

~2 hours - Generate remediation configurations from Golden Config plugin - Create automated remediation workflows - Fix configuration drift automatically

Part 11: Event-Driven Automation

~1.5 hours - Automatically deploy full golden config to device when device is changed - Set up event-driven workflows - Build reactive automation based on Nautobot changes

Advanced Features Series (Enterprise Capabilities)

Extend your platform with advanced visualization and design capabilities

Part 12: Floorplan Plugin

~1.5 hours - Enable and configure the Floorplan plugin - Create visual floor plans for your network sites - Map devices to physical locations

Part 13: Design Builder Plugin

~2 hours - Install and configure the Design Builder plugin - Create designs via Git sync of jobs - Deploy designs to your network environment


🛠️ Prerequisites

Required Knowledge

  • Basic networking concepts (VLANs, routing, switching)
  • Familiarity with Docker and containerization
  • Basic understanding of Git and version control
  • Comfort with command-line operations
